Output 3c01a86ef43e552f47b9269da5fe7289dd97e1b8d01650b395491d01df527025:12

value
8023718
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fedc7be35ac7c547f434abbcd5ec54c9287f3c63 OP_EQUAL
address
3Qvbgm77ccTGjf9GDCNeP2U3KAbNDF635N
transaction
3c01a86ef43e552f47b9269da5fe7289dd97e1b8d01650b395491d01df527025
confirmations
354729
spent
true